Obesity and severe obesity prevalence among youth aged 2-17 in Minnesota, 2020-2025 Journal Article uri icon

  • OBJECTIVE: Existing sources for monitoring pediatric obesity prevalence are limited by delayed data availability and insufficient granularity for small-area estimates. We used data from the Minnesota Electronic Health Record Consortium's Health Trends Across Communities (HTAC) project to estimate obesity and severe obesity prevalence among Minnesota youth.
    METHODS: In serial cross-sectional analyses, HTAC data were obtained from 11 health systems in Minnesota. Patients aged 2-17 years with a valid body mass index (BMI) measurement at a participating health system from 2020 to 2025 were included. Obesity was defined as BMI ≥ 95th percentile for age and sex, and severe obesity as BMI ≥ 120% of the 95th percentile. Results are reported as prevalence estimates stratified by sociodemographic characteristics.
    RESULTS: Among 486,744 youth with BMI measured in 2025, 80,360 (16.5%, 95% CI: 16.4, 16.6) had obesity and 25,776 (5.3%, 95% CI: 5.2, 5.4) had severe obesity. Prevalence was higher among youth 12-17 years, males, and youth who were American Indian, Black, or Hispanic, and among those living in small towns or rural communities and in areas of high social vulnerability.
    CONCLUSIONS: HTAC data provide timely pediatric obesity and severe obesity prevalence estimates in Minnesota and may serve as a model for other regions.
